Compatibility with a wide range of devices
MobiusFlow is designed to be compatible with over 5000 devices, allowing businesses to capture data from thousands of sensors and control devices.
Regardless of the protocol used, whether it’s MQTT, EnOcean, or LoRaWAN, MobiusFlow can handle it all.
This agnostic approach ensures that businesses have the flexibility to choose the best sensors and devices for their specific needs, without being limited by technical constraints.
The ability to scale from a single device to thousands makes MobiusFlow an ideal solution for businesses of all sizes, from small proof-of-concept projects to global rollouts.

Industries transformed by scalable middleware
MobiusFlow’s scalability and versatility over the past 17+ years have made it a valuable asset in various industries:
Smart buildings and facilities management
MobiusFlow plays a pivotal role in enhancing efficiency and sustainability.
With smart BMS integration for occupancy tracking, businesses can monitor and control various aspects, such as office occupancy, energy consumption, air quality, smart parking, lighting control, and facilities management.
The real-time data collected and analysed by MobiusFlow enables businesses to make data-driven decisions, optimise resource allocation, and create a comfortable and sustainable environment for occupants.
Environmental monitoring and agriculture
The agricultural sector faces numerous challenges, from monitoring soil quality to tracking silo levels and ensuring optimal crop growth conditions.
MobiusFlow’s sensor-agnostic approach allows businesses to select the best sensors for their agricultural needs, capturing data on outdoor air quality, noise and vibration levels, soil quality, asset tracking, water levels, and pollution levels.
By leveraging this data, businesses can optimise their agricultural operations, increase productivity, and minimise environmental impact.
